Job description

Position Overview 

We are developing an innovative educational product designed to support medical educators in teaching medical students. To ensure the highest quality and educational effectiveness, we are seeking qualified medical educators currently teachingmedical students from Australia, New Zealand, and the United Kingdom to join our subject matter expert (SME) team. We require 20 SMEs total across three distinct roles. 

Project Duration: September 2025 to April 2026 (with possibility of extension)

Compensation: $80 USD per hour 

Work Arrangement: Remote position based on US time zone 

Contract Structure: SMEs will be contracted through a third-party agency 

Evaluation Schedule: Quarterly evaluations with potential ad-hoc assessments as needed 

Deadlines: Asynchronous evaluations with 5-day to 2-week deadlines (varies by workload) 

Target Candidate Profile:

Medical educators currently teaching medical students from Australia, New Zealand, and the United Kingdom with expertise in the following subject areas: 

  • Anatomy 
  • Physiology 
  • Pharmacology 
  • Pathology 
  • Cardiology 
  • Oncology 
  • Nephrology 
  • Endocrinology 

Requirements: MBBS/MBChB/MD degree from accredited medical school and 2+ years of medical education experience. Must be currently teaching at an accredited institution in either the UK, New Zealand, or Australia with expertise in one of our subject areas.

Time Commitment: 5-10 hours per week during evaluation periods, 4+ evaluations per year 

Responsibilities: Evaluate and assess AI-generated medical content to ensure it meets the pedagogical needs of medical educators teaching students. Rate content using established metrics including accuracy, completeness, relevancy, and overall usefulness for educational purposes.
